Ver Mensaje Individual
  #1 (permalink)  
Antiguo 18/09/2008, 06:50
Avatar de messer
messer
 
Fecha de Ingreso: julio-2004
Mensajes: 467
Antigüedad: 20 años, 8 meses
Puntos: 5
Pregunta Resultados + inner join

Saludos a todos!

Quisiera saber si existe alguna opcion para simplificar lo siguiente:

Tengo una consulta con inner join que por el momento solo visita 2 tablas, digo por el momento porque quizas necesite agregar otras tablas a esa consulta. El asunto es que quiero mostrar de 1 tabla los datos del producto, y de la otra los diferentes precios y caracteristicas variantes del mismo. La consulta es algo como esto:
Código:
select products.*, prices.* from products inner join prices on products.proid=prices.proid where product.proid=101
Entonces esto me muestra algo como esto:
Producto: Taladro de Mano Black & Decker
  1. Color: Amarillo Precio:952
  2. Color: Rojo: Precio:960
  3. Color: Verde Precio:999
En donde Producto viene de la tabla products y los colores y precios de la tabla prices.

Lo resolvi asignando los valores que me interesan a Arrays, pero me gustaria saber si hay una forma mas sencilla de acceder a esos datos sin la necesidad de crear nuevas variables.

Saludos de nuevo y gracias de antemano.
__________________
<script type="text/messerScript"><!--
window.onload=function(){ loadMesserRules(this.href) }
--></script>